000014774 520__ $$2eng$$aUsing dedicated DNS codes, we simulate the linear growth of perturbations in the vicinity of helically symmetric vortex systems, and extract the dominant instability properties: long-wave displacement modes and short-wave modes emerging through elliptical instability. Nonlinear simulations also reveal the complex dynamics of interacting helical vortices: overtaking, leapfrogging, merging.
